Permasense to exhibit and present at AOG 2014
Permasense has announced it will exhibit and present at AOG 2014, the Australasian Oil and Gas Exhibition and Conference, to be held in Perth from 19 to 21 February.
Permasense’s Business Development Director Tom Fuggle will speak at the conference on the topic of continuous corrosion and erosion monitoring for offshore applications.
The company says asset and integrity managers are using its systems as critical integrity and safety tools to monitor corrosion and erosion, increase reliability and reduce personnel requirements offshore.
Permasense will be exhibiting in the EIC UK National Pavilion on Stand P14.
More information about AOG is available from www.aogexpo.com.au. The event will feature more than 500 exhibitors from 20 countries.
